Description
Course Overview
This program aims to provide students with a good grasp of the knowledge of theories and practices in early childhood education. Students are able to apply the theories in solving problems in the preschool work environment. The program will also equip students with strong research and practical skills , and the knowledge and expertise to develop innovative and quality teaching programs for young children. Graduates from this program are able to work in a wide variety of early childhood-related organization in key teaching, research and management positions.
- Highly specialized curriculum coupled with advanced teaching concepts
- Has a strong focus on children's educational needs in their early years and the application of the related education theories to the actual work
environment - Strong emphasis on understanding of early childhood curriculum and pedagogy, and relating them to actual workplace practices
- Program is delivered by a highly qualified and experienced faculty
Entry Requirements
- Students must possess:
- A Bachelor Degree in Early Childhood or related discipline, recognized by both Singapore and China Ministry of Education OR
- A Masters Qualification in any field, recognized by both Singapore and China Ministry of Education
